So below are my tips and tricks for the union mmu!
- If you want a Starbucks, do not even think about going first thing the queue is lonnggggggg go are 11am or make sure you are first in at 9am.
- The Union bar food has significantly improved – I would recommend the sweet potato fries for sure oh! And another thing if buying from the shop or the bar I would recommend the yoyo wallet makes it a lot quicker to pay and means your caffeine fix or food arrive earlier – result. Also if you’re coming to watch a sports game ( big games are shown live on the bars big screen ) get her early and get one of the high tables, the shorter tables are right near the screen and you get seriousssssss neck ache
- When in the bar check the sauce bottles before taking them to your table and sitting down. Students like sauce and some are often mpty and, I mean, who wants to get up once they have already sat down, erm not me!
Another tip once you’re in the union its fab but the revolving door can be hard to get used to- top tip don’t try and walk to fast through it and don’t try and all pile it at once it will stop and will cause a face plant to the glass panel- trust me.done it.
A great part of the union is the hall in the day! It has gaming pods and table tennis tables free to use! Top tip is if you are waiting for a gaming pod or table tennis play a game of pool-the pool table is often free and needs some loving too.
THE UNION WEBSITE IS GOLD DUST. I must admit I did not visit it that much as a student but it has alllll the info on everything from sports societies volunteering events! its fab!
My final tip- if you need any help with any part of university life, come in to the students union, find an officer on the first floor and we can either help or direct you in the right place.
